#1dd8b6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1dd8b6 is composed of 11.4% red, 84.7%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 169.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 48%. #1dd8b6 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00b16d.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1dd8b6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1dd8b6 has RGB values of R:29, G:216,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1956022.

Hex triplet 1dd8b6 #1dd8b6
RGB Decimal 29, 216, 182 rgb(29,216,182)
RGB Percent 11.4, 84.7, 71.4 rgb(11.4%,84.7%,71.4%)
CMYK 87, 0, 16, 15
HSL 169.1°, 76.3, 48 hsl(169.1,76.3%,48%)
HSV (or HSB) 169.1°, 86.6, 84.7
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 77.725, -50.79, 4.597
XYZ 33.503, 52.747, 52.669
xyY 0.241, 0.38, 52.747
CIE-LCH 77.725, 50.998, 174.828
CIE-LUV 77.725, -62.112, 14.89
Hunter-Lab 72.627, -44.755, 7.842
Binary 00011101, 11011000, 10110110

Shades and Tints of #1dd8b6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010807 is the darkest color, while #f6f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1dd8b6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#728380 is the less saturated color, while #01f4c8 is the most saturated one.
